Several of its residential … WebMay 6, 2024 · Regional Plan of New York and Its Environs. The purpose of the first Regional Plan was to guide the development of the New York metropolitan area and enhance the quality of life of residents, without regard to political boundaries. In 1922, some of the region’s most prominent urban planning experts and civic leaders joined forces to …

The issue of … WebSince the founding of colonial New Netherlands in the 17th century, New York has led the economic development of the United States. The Erie Canal and New York City played the central role in that development and helped make New York the Empire State. The various modes of transportation gave New Yorkers great access to markets for their products …
WebFeb 18, 2024 · Development is a constant throughout the history of New York, and it was especially rapid during the 19th century. In 1800, the city had a population of 60,000 ; by 1900 it had swelled to 3.4 ...
